When trying to install ovirt-host-4.2 from
ovirt-release-master-4.2.0-0.5.master.20170927000021.git88364d1.el7.centos.noarch on a RHEL-7.4 host we get
Error: Package:
ovirt-host-4.2.0-0.0.master.20170913090858.git0bfa7ab.el7.centos.noarch (ovirt-master-snapshot) Requires: cockpit-dashboard Error: Package: cockpit-ovirt-dashboard-0.11.1-0.0.master.el7.centos.noarch (ovirt-master-snapshot) Requires: cockpit-storaged
Where these packages are to be pulled from?
CentOS extras: http://mirror.centos.org/centos/7/extras/x86_64/
(which you don't seem to have below) Y.
Thanks. Why is it not configured when ovirt-release-master is installed on the host?
I am not sure, but I think it's the default for CentOS. I think almost all users of oVirt use it on CentOS, not on RHEL.
At least few users that I am familiar with would like to do so. Any reason not to cater for them by adding it to ovirt-master-dependencies.repo ?
Because on RHEL you should enable extras channel, not taking it from centos extras.
Thanks! # subscription-manager repos --enable=rhel-7-server-extras-rpms did the trick.
